BROWN, BARBARA

Barbara Brown (nee Samson), Brig Bay, NL, October 14th, 1941 – February 3rd, 2020 Passed peacefully away in the arms of the Lord on February 3rd, 2020, at the Rufus Guinchard Health Centre at the age of 78. She leaves with fond memories her daughter, Diane, son in-law Douglas, granddaughter Brittany (Dale Herter), step-daughter Christine (Wilson Pickett), sister Elsie, sister in laws Eileen (Cecil Dominaux), Jessie, Bernice, aunt Ursula, and special nieces, Marilyn and Linda. She is predeceased by her husband Wilson, parents Peter and Bessie, sister Marina and brothers: Thomas, Hiram, Conrad, and Kevin, brother in-law Grant, sister-in laws Emma and Effie. Barbara dearly loved her family, from Sundays spent at her parents’ house with her siblings, to extended vacations with her daughter and granddaughter in Ontario. As a true Newfoundlander, she loved a good game of cards and cooking her Sunday’s dinner. She will always be remembered for her caring heart and sense of humour. She is now resting peacefully and will forever be in our hearts. Barbara’s family would like to extend a special thank-you to the staff of the Rufus Guinchard Health Centre in Port Saunders for their care. “Let all that you do be done in love.” — 1 Corinthians 16:14 Visitation Was held At the Church of the Advent in Plum Point on Friday February 7th, with the family service held that night, the funeral service was held on Saturday Febuary 8th at 2:00pm with Rev. Deacon Vernon Short officiating, burial followed the service at the Brig Bay Anglican Cemetery. Funeral Arrangements were entrusted to Kerry M. Fillatres Funeral Home, St. Anthony and Roddickton, Lee Nippard Funeral Director.

FLYNN, CLIFFORD

He was born March 28, 1935 in Forteau Labrador. He married Sophia Una Chambers on October 20, 1957. Together they raised their two daughters in Blue Cove.  He worked as the lighthouse keeper on Belle Island for Thirty-five years.He passed peacefully away at the Charles S. Curtis Memorial Hospital on the 3rd day of September 2015, Mr. Clifford Flynn of Blue Cove was in his 80th year. He leaves to mourn with fond and loving memories his wife of Fifty-Seven years Sophia Una (Chambers) Flynn, his children Daisy(Vaughan), Samantha(Lyndon), Grandchildren Avery Cunard, Joshua Cunard, Brothers Clarance (Harrett), William(Lousia), Eric(Clara), Sisters Una(Lloyde), Phyllis(Kenneth), Sister-in-Laws Mary and Sue as well as a large circle of family and friends. He was predeceased by his Father Edward Flynn, Mother Pearl Flynn, and his Brothers Robert and Almond. Visitation was held at the Church of Advent in Plum Point from which the funeral service was held at 2:00pm on Monday September 7, 2015 with Rev. Harold Harvey officiating. Burial followed in the Anglican cemetery in Pond Cove. Funeral arrangements were entrusted to Kerry M. Fillatre’s Funeral Homes, St. Anthony and Roddickton, Lee Nippard Funeral Director.
